以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  条件  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=49514)

--  作者:散客
--  发布时间:2014/4/19 9:10:00
--  条件
Dim Val1,val2,val3,val4,val5 As Integer
    Val1 =D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 <= #12/31/2013#")
\' And "备案单位 = \'天津公司\' And 借款单位 = \'88公司\'")
    Output.Show(val1)
为什么加入后边的条件就出错?不加就可以呢?
只用后边的条件也可以? 组合条件就出错
--  作者:Bin
--  发布时间:2014/4/19 9:17:00
--  
D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 <= #12/31/2013# And "备案单位 = \'天津公司\' And 借款单位 = \'88公司\'")
--  作者:散客
--  发布时间:2014/4/19 9:27:00
--  

组合条件总是报错


--  作者:散客
--  发布时间:2014/4/19 9:30:00
--  

For Each R1 As Row In Tables("汇总表").Rows
    Dim badw As String = R1("备案单位")
    Dim DW As String = R1("单位")
    Dim Val(5) As  Integer
    Tables("融资合同备案表").Filter = ""
    Dim Val1,val2,val3,val4,val5 As Integer
    Val1 = D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 <= #" & dt0 & "#" And "备案单位 = \'" & BADW & "\' And "借款单位 = \'" & DW & "\'")
    Val2 = D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 < #" & dt2 & "#")
    Val3 = D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 >= #" & dt2 & "# And 接收日期 <= #" & dt3 & "#")
    Val4 = D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 >= #" & dt1 & "# And 接收日期 <= #" & dt3 & "#")
    Val5 = D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 <= #" & dt3 & "#")
    r1("ncs1") = val1
    r1("qcs1") = val2
    r1("bys1") = val3
    r1("bns1") = val4
    \'r1("qms1") = val5
   


--  作者:Bin
--  发布时间:2014/4/19 9:31:00
--  
DataTables("融资合同备案表").Compute("count(备案编号)", "接收日期 <= #" & dt0 & "# And 备案单位 = \'" & BADW & "\' And 借款单位 = \'" & DW & "\'")